A sheepherders outfit from Ouray County, Colorado is depicted in this vintage image from September 1940. The photograph is part of the FSA/OWI Collection. Sheep herding has a long history in Colorado, contributing to the states agricultural economy. In the early 20th century, sheepherders played a vital role in wool production, essential for clothing and industry.
